Retail space more expensive than office space
According to the same report, published by the Italian Revenue Agency (Agenzia delle Entrate), retail spaces are more expensive than office spaces. For example, one square meter for retail use in Venice cost as much as 4,304 euros in 2021, approximately 500 euros more than office spaces. In Milan the gap was also similar to the one in Venice. Retailers there could expect to pay on average approximately 3,490 euros per square meter, around 600 euros more than the price asked for office spaces.
Milan and Rome are prime locations
Due to their population size and their role as the leading economic centers, Milan and Rome are the most well-off cities in the country. Thus, it should not come as a surprise that both cities boast the highest prices in all segments of the real estate market. In 2021, a new dwelling in Milan cost on average 3,844 euros per square meter; one in Rome approximately 3,200 euros per square meter.
